Introduction to Cataract Surgery
Cataracts make the eye’s natural lens cloudy, leading to vision problems like blurriness or fogginess. The only way to fix it is through surgery, where doctors remove the cloudy lens and replace it with an artificial one. Today’s Cataract Surgery works and causes little to no pain.

Surgery Process
Cataract surgery in Mauritius lasts less than half an hour and is done using local anaesthesia. The surgeon creates a small incision in the cornea, breaks up the cataract with ultrasound, and places an intraocular lens inside the lens capsule that remains.

Recovery After the Surgery
Mild symptoms like eye watering or some discomfort may occur for a few days after surgery. Vision often gets better over time, sometimes so.
It's essential to follow the prescribed eye drop routine, avoid touching the eye, and respect limits on physical activities. Regular check-ups ensure proper healing and the best possible outcome.
